Best of Earth911 Podcast: Caelux CEO Scott Graybeal on the U.S. Perovskite Solar Panel Supply Chain 1 min read EcoTech Best of Earth911 Podcast: Caelux CEO Scott Graybeal on the U.S. Perovskite Solar Panel Supply Chain . April 16, 2025 In one of our best conversations, meet Scott Graybeal, CEO of Caelux, which has developed… The post...More